Massive potential! This versatile building on tranquil, tree-lined Dovercourt Road is perfectly situated in the heart of Trinity-Bellwoods, and is mere steps from the prime strip of Ossington Avenue between Dundas and Queen Streets. Two adjacent homes currently containing six units in total - three in each address - and with further potential to create eight units by converting the basements. Each spacious unit contains an eat-in kitchen, a four-piece bathroom, and large, bright living areas and bedrooms with hardwood flooring. The enclosed rear cantina has huge redevelopment potential as laneway or garden suites (feasibility report available). Property could also be converted into a large, double-lot, single-family home, or semi-detached family home with multiple rental units to help offset costs. Highly desirable family-friendly area with unbeatable conveniences. Easy access to multiple transit routes and to the city's hippest restaurants, bars and boutiques. Who lives here?

Beaconsfield, Toronto is a central Toronto neighbourhood notable for its singles, renters, university grads, executives, business, science, education, law & public sector and arts & culture professionals and salespeople. It has a higher than average population of immigrants from Portugal, and Portuguese speakers. Residents tend to be younger with a significant number of adults aged 25 to 44.
